My Investment Holdings

I was wondering how my investments were doing this year, so I whipped up a table. It appears my managed funds have generally outperformed my index fund. Some notes:

* My 401(k) was recently rebalanced (it's automatic on a quarterly basis).
* The YTD Return is annualized based on either the most recent information or the end of the third quarter.
* I'm locked into my company stock until the next open trading window.
* The Sharebuilder account was created with the $50 Sharebuilder Bonus
